Can you ship LTL to Hawaii?
LTL shipments to Hawaii typically travel over the road to a coastal port processing and consolidation facility in California, where they are inspected, sorted and loaded into ocean containers that will be transported to the islands.

Why is shipping to Hawaii so expensive?
There is little to no manufacturing industry on the islands, henceforth almost everything shipped here is finished products ready for sale. If you’re ever curious why things are more expensive in the islands, that might be a good reason for it. Hawaii businesses and franchises pay a big shipping cost.

Can I just move to Hawaii?
Can Anyone Move to Hawaii? In 1959, Hawaii officially became the 50th state. As a result, anyone who has the ability to legally live in the United States—including citizens and permanent residents—can move to Hawaii. Legally, it’s just like moving to any other state.

What are the types of shipping container?
The most common is called a general purpose shipping container, made with four walls and two doors. Other types of shipping containers include Open Top containers, Flat Rack containers and Refrigerated containers. The Open Top shipping container also has four walls and two doors, but it does not have a fixed roof.
What are shipping containers used for?
A shipping container is a modular metal unit often used to transport goods by sea or land. They are commonly built from steel, making them very durable and weather-resistant. You can convert a shipping container into your own storage unit, office, or home.
